On 1 March 2014 01:17, James Hogan <james.hogan@xxx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> These patches make some improvements relating to the recently added RC
> scancode filtering interface:
> - Patch 1 adds generic scancode filtering. This allows filtering to also
>   work for raw rc drivers and scancode drivers without filtering
>   capabilities.
> - Patches 2-4 future proof the sysfs API to allow a different wakeup
>   filter protocol to be set than the current protocol. A new
>   wakeup_protocols sysfs file is added which behaves similarly to the
>   protocols sysfs file but applies only to wakeup filters.
> - Finally patch 5 improves the driver interface so that changing either
>   the normal or wakeup protocol automatically causes the corresponding
>   filter to be refreshed to the driver, or failing that cleared. It also
>   ensures that the filter is turned off (and for wakeup that means
>   wakeup is disabled) if the protocol is set to none. This avoids the
>   driver having to maintain the filters, or even need a
>   change_wakeup_protocol() callback if there is only one wakeup protocol
>   allowed at a time.
>
> The patch "rc-main: store_filter: pass errors to userland" should
> probably be applied first.

After reviewing the series and porting my nuvoton changes to it I
haven't noticed any errors worth mentioning.
In fact I think this series is very well written and should be merged.
